4. Improved Atmosphere
Whether it’s your office or an entire building, the right window treatments can make a big difference. Choosing the right products for your space can create an optimum work environment and improve customer and employee satisfaction.
Many business owners and managers of commercial properties are surprised at the many unexpected benefits that can be gained by using window shades within a corporate setting. Natural light can improve mood and increase productivity. However, too much sunlight can cause glare that interferes with vision and creates an uncomfortable atmosphere.
It can be especially distracting for employees who are using computer screens. It can also make customers and clients find it difficult to concentrate on what they’re reading or talking about.
Window shades can help to maintain a comfortable temperature, as well as preventing the glare of too much sunlight. This can reduce energy bills and increase employee comfort.
Motorized shades can also be used to create an atmosphere of relaxation by lowering them automatically when the sun is at peak or when they are not needed. You can control them with a smartphone, tablet, or remote control.

5. Increased Energy Efficiency
Incorporating the right window treatments can help your business save energy, reduce cooling costs, and increase comfort for employees and visitors. Shades can help prevent drafts, which can lead to costly air conditioning issues. They can also keep the sunlight out of an area during the summer.
The most efficient window shades use materials that reflect solar rays and minimize their transmission to the room. Using insulated cellular honeycomb shades, for example, can cut heating loss by up to 40% in the winter and reduce unwanted heat gain from sunlight by up to 60% in the summer.
Aside from energy savings, insulating cellular shades can help lower noise levels and improve the comfort of employees in the workplace. They can also increase the value of your home.
Motorization is another great option for commercial spaces. It allows users to control window shades using a smartphone or any other device. These motorized products, depending on the style, can offer additional energy saving benefits, such the ability to adjust automatically to different light conditions or times to avoid glare.
While roller shades are typically the most common type of window covering, woven fabric and wood shutters can be effective in reducing energy loss as well. A roller shade with side tracks can reduce heat loss up to 45 percent.
Moreover, many companies also offer power over ethernet (PoE) shades that provide automation features and data collection, which can increase the performance and energy-saving benefits of a motorized window treatment system. These shades can be plugged in to a standard PoE Switch and do not require an electrician.
